I too like the S-type. I have never driven one, but, if it's nearly as nice as my xk, you will love it. Hope you have at least a little mechanical ability as the dealer in Omaha is pretty proud of their parts and labor. I need a key made for my xk and they quoted me $200 +tax per key and $138 to program it. Maybe they will end up getting it, but for now, I'm still looking for a cheaper price.
Anyway, Jaguar is a very nice car and with depreciation have certainly become affordable. Just realize parts and labor at the dealer is still very expensive.
Good luck on your hunt. You will love the car.
